When designing a logo for a business card, consider size, number of colors and representation to ensure it is a good design. Create a simple company logo, without too many colors or details, with creative ideas from the founder of a successful marketing agency in this free video on print design. When you start working, your great graphic design portfolio is going to help you land that great job. Your portfolio represents your skill and artistry, so put it together carefully because your artwork is going to speak for you.
Sort through all the work you have done – paid or unpaid, including design school assignments – and select the best work. Be critical here and take help from friends or professors to get an unbiased view.
